Transaction 61d75904375aab2d79e172145341ced235f83edbc009f7570fbbf58ca4c17fc9

2 Input
2 Outputs
  • 61d75904375aab2d79e172145341ced235f83edbc009f7570fbbf58ca4c17fc9:0
  • value  1395237
    address  1JjkLsRxnwNgKWa9RbTmmkT7MnjuxpwnCU
  • 61d75904375aab2d79e172145341ced235f83edbc009f7570fbbf58ca4c17fc9:1
  • value  144495864
    address  164mPszTNnS6jEmc3o7xd1BB2odcTD9NqF